273 cases confirmed, Nepal’s coronavirus tally reaches 5,335



KATHMANDU: Nepal has reported 273 new positive cases of coronavirus taking the tally to 5,335 on Saturday.

Speaking at a regular press briefing on Saturday, Spokesperson at the Ministry, Dr. Jageshwor Gautam said that among the newly-infected are 237 males and 36 females.

In the last 24 hours, 5,661 samples have been tested through PCR, said Spokesperson Dr. Gautam.

Meanwhile, 36 COVID-19 patients have been discharged from hospitals after recovery.

At present, 4,404 people are in isolation and 150,549 are in quarantines across the country.

A total of 913 people have been discharged after recovery and 18 have died so far.
